Kelley R. Macmillan is an Associate Teaching Professor specializing in Practicum Education within the field of Social Work. With a PhD from the University of Kansas and a Master of Social Work from Indiana University, Dr. Macmillan has substantial expertise in geriatrics and aging. She focuses on interprofessional education practices where she emphasizes diversity, equity, and inclusion in her classroom instruction and practicum supervision. Dr. Macmillan teaches courses related to evidence-based interventions, skills in interviewing, assessment techniques, treatment planning, and evaluation methods for direct practice with individuals.
